How many times a year have you gotten to your car on a cold morning only to notice that your car tires look deflated? It is not surprising that when I headed out to drop my son off at basketball tryouts that my tire pressure lights were illuminated. The Ideal Gas Law or the Equation of State is written as PV = nRT. One lesson from this little explainer is that you probably shouldn’t check your automobile tire pressure after driving the car.
